Several things:

  • Do not offer unlimited revisions. It’s possible for a buyer to refuse to accept your contract forever asking for frivolous changes and you never get paid.
  • Don’t say “Customer Satisfaction 100% guaranteed” because really this is advertising puffery, but you can be held to it the same as unlimited revisions
  • “Special Deal, limited time only” - is it really? Or is this your standard price? Starting with “On special” means “I’m desperate,” and one thing I’ve learned running my own business for 22 years is that desperate is bad. And saying that you’re on special when you’re not is flat-out lying.
  • Don’t use the Fiverr logo in your gig images. You aren’t Fiverr, and your customers already know you are on Fiverr because they found you on, well, Fiverr. I believe it’s against the TOS to use their logo without permission anyway.
  • One day delivery with unlimited revisions?
  • Using highlight colours on your text in your gigs just looks unprofessional and smacks of “PLEASE look at me!” You’re a professional, make sure that you give that impression to your prospective customers.
  • You have typos/spelling issues in your gig. Making mistakes in your advertising material reduces my confidence as a customer that you can provide mistake-free service as my seller. I’ll just go straight on to the next person offering exactly the same service.

I really should just copy and paste this list of issues, because I swear it’s the same list of problems every single time. I just have to assume that someone did it once in their gig, then everyone else thought that it would work so they copied it.

If you want to stand out, make sure you show why someone should choose you, not by advertising puffery or silly fonts, but by explaining how you are solving the prospective customer’s issue and why you are the best person to do it.
